Why Ozaukee County is not one number
Ozaukee splits cleanly. Cedarburg publishes 21 to 24 grains out of deep wells and says outright that it does not soften. Mequon and Thiensville resell Lake Michigan water at about eight, to the minority of addresses actually connected to it.
3 of the 3 towns below publish a hardness figure we can cite, and they are on the table at hard water in Wisconsin with the source named beside each one.
